    Today, I discovered a little Australia in Denver. I started seeing this restaurant pop up in several parts of Denver in the last several years. My curiosity got tickled each time passed by the Pearl Street location more than a handful of times. As much as I wanted to know badly as to what kind of food they served, I walked past by it as if I didn't have the guts to spontaneously pop in and dine. I don't know why I had kept bypassing it until today. Luckily however, I was able to muster up the courage I needed to try it for the first time at their Orchard location (it's their newest location I believe) as I had some business I needed to take care of in the same shopping center where the restaurant is located. Glad I did. This place focuses on "clean eating". Chook apparently is an Aussie lingo and it means chicken. It's a rotisserie chicken place that sells affordability but with class. They truly care about our bodies so what goes into their cooking is a big deal to them. This all resonates with me. Alex Seidel, the guy who is responsible for the creation of this restaurant chain also owns none other than Fruition and Mercantile Dining & Provisions. I had no clue. The time was around 4:30pm on a beautiful September day (Monday). A bit early for dinner. For me, it was a super late lunch and early dinner combined. I wanted some quality protein to satisfy my hunger. As I was checking out this place on Yelp, I simply could think of anything else than this. I knew I came to the right place once I was inside the restaurant. A very clean entrance leads to the ordering counter but before I got there I took the time to take some photos of the decorations and wall art. No rush/no hurry; I was pretty much the only customer. A young man friendlily greeted me (Derrick per the receipt.) He made a quick recommendation as I told him I was looking for the best/signature dish. He said to get the Chook for You, a plate of quarter chicken and a side. He then asked me if I wanted the white or dark meat. As my first meal at this restaurant, I simply couldn't think of anything other than the traditional white chicken. For the side, I chose the Smashed Cucumbers. I wanted a bit more on top of the combo plate. I hence got me the very popular Mac and Cheese. At that moment I simply couldn't wait to go home and experience my very first chicken from Chook. Chook does know how to perfectly cook chicken. The meat was well seasoned and yet it wasn't salty at all. The moisture level was consistent throughout the quarter meat. The Smashed Cucumber was another bomb. It resembles the Japanese "sunomono" so it's a bit sweet with a little bit of tanginess. Perfectly smashed to the point where cucumber pieces were not too soggy. Mac and Cheese was equally delicious. Again, not salty; not too cheesy. Not that I eat a lot of mac and cheese but I may have to say that this may be one of the best Mac and Cheese I've had in the past (if it's not the best.) There are other items on the menu that simply didn't escape my notice. I will have to go back and try it at a later time. Chook is solid. It's a fast casual restaurant where you are not breaking the bank but the quality is guaranteed. There are other eateries that serve rotisserie chicken but Chook truly shook me. For this reason, I am expressing my sincere gratitude for today's exceptional to-go experience. Enjoyed it!

    Hey Denver. Remember Chook Chicken? It been a while for me. Probably you too. But it's like seeing a good friend after a while. You just reconnect easily! I went to their first opening in Denver back in 20I8? I remember back then how good their chicken was. I went a few more times and life happened. Their chicken is seasoned well, and cooked on a rotisserie. Their sides-OMG-how I missed everything! Their sides are amazing! We had the Mac & cheese and charred mixed veggies. You might end up liking this veggie side even if you're not a veggie loving person. There's a crunch in every bite because it's cooked on a grill. It's just delicious! The Mac & Cheese is just right. It should come with a warning! They only use wholesome, pure ingredients. Not a single additive or preservative. Oh and the salad. It's a revelation! Beets and Berries. Only uses Colorado raised Chooks. This location is much bigger than the Denver location. I'm so happy they're still around and still serve delicious food! All this is Alex Seidel's idea! He came up with the entire menu! Oh and they care. By giving back 1% of their sale to the community! Chook means chicken in Aussie lingo. This a fast casual I can put my back into. Reasonable prices, healthy and local! Featured: Chook for two Half chicken ( you can choose dark or white meat. We did ) Includes choices of two sauce. (We chose Piri- Piri and chimichuri). Shareable sides is the Charred mixed veggies. Carrot, broccoli, cauliflower, lemon tahini, cashew dukkah V/GF. MAC & cheese Orrecchiette, white cheddar, bread crumbs Beets and Berries-spiced nuts, grilled gold beets, greens, berries, dried cherries, balsamic onions, parm, balsamic vinaigrette. Friendly staff that's eager to extend their help!
